Using document write() on Another Window

< html>  <head>  <title>Writing to Subwindow</title>  <script type="text/javascript">  var newWindow;  function makeNewWindow() {      newWindow = window.open("","","status,height=200,width=300");  }  function subWrite() {      if (newWindow.closed) {          makeNewWindow();      }      newWindow.focus();      var newContent = "<html><head><title>title</title></head>";      newContent += "<body bgcolor='coral'><h1>This document is brand new.</h1>";      newContent += "</body></html>";      newWindow.document.write(newContent);      newWindow.document.close();  }  </script>  </head>  <body onload="makeNewWindow()">  <form>  <input type="button" value="Write to Subwindow" onclick="subWrite()">  </form>  </body>  </html>
